Understanding GFR
The Glomerular Filtration Rate is a measure of how efficiently the kidneys are filtering waste products from the blood. Specifically, it quantifies the volume of fluid that is filtered through the glomeruli (tiny blood vessels in the kidneys) per unit of time. GFR is expressed in milliliters per minute per 1.73 square meters, reflecting the standard surface area of the human body.

A "Normal" GFR
In a healthy individual, the GFR typically ranges from 90 to 120 milliliters per minute. This is the normal range, indicating that the kidneys are effectively clearing waste from the bloodstream. It's important to note that it can vary based on factors such as age, sex, and muscle mass, so doctors often take these factors into account when interpreting your values.
Stages of CKD and Corresponding GFR Levels
Chronic kidney disease is a progressive condition characterized by the gradual loss of kidney function over time. GFR becomes a critical marker in determining the stage of CKD. The stages, as defined by the National Kidney Foundation, are as follows:
- Stage 1: Kidney Damage with Normal or High GFR (90 mL/min) At this early stage, there is evidence of kidney damage, but the GFR is still within the normal range. Symptoms may not be apparent, but it's crucial to identify and address the underlying causes to prevent further deterioration.
- Stage 2: Kidney Damage with Mildly Reduced GFR (60-89 mL/min) Kidney function is slightly reduced, but the decline may not be noticeable. Monitoring and managing contributing factors, such as hypertension or diabetes, become essential.
- Stage 3: Moderately Reduced GFR (30-59 mL/min) This stage is further divided into 3A (45-59 mL/min) and 3B (30-44 mL/min). As kidney function declines, symptoms like fatigue and fluid retention may become apparent. Close monitoring and lifestyle modifications are crucial.
- Stage 4: Severely Reduced GFR (15-29 mL/min) With a significant decline in kidney function, symptoms become more pronounced. Patients may experience anemia, bone disease, and other complications. Preparation for renal replacement therapy, such as dialysis or transplantation, becomes necessary.
- Stage 5: Kidney Failure (GFR < 15 mL/min) Also known as end-stage renal disease (ESRD), this stage requires immediate medical intervention. Treatment options include dialysis or kidney transplantation.

Improving GFR Levels
While certain aspects of kidney function decline may be irreversible, there are proactive steps individuals can take to support kidney health and potentially improve GFR levels, especially in the earlier stages of CKD.
- Maintain a Healthy Diet: Adopting a kidney-friendly diet can alleviate the workload on the kidneys. This includes controlling salt intake, moderating protein consumption, and limiting phosphorus and potassium-rich foods.
- Stay Hydrated: Adequate hydration is essential for kidney function. Water helps flush out toxins and waste products. However, individuals with CKD should consult their healthcare provider to determine the appropriate fluid intake based on their specific condition.
- Control Blood Pressure: High blood pressure is a leading cause of kidney damage. Controlling blood pressure through medication, lifestyle changes, and regular monitoring can slow the progression of CKD.
- Manage Diabetes: Diabetes is another major contributor to kidney disease. Proper management of blood sugar levels is crucial in preserving kidney function.

- Regular Exercise: Engaging in regular physical activity promotes overall health and can contribute to better kidney function. Exercise helps control blood pressure, manage weight, and improve cardiovascular health.
- Avoid Over-the-Counter Medications: Certain over-the-counter medications, including nonsteroidal anti-inflammatory drugs (NSAIDs), can harm the kidneys. Consult with a healthcare professional before taking any medications, especially if there is an existing kidney condition.
- Quit Smoking: Smoking has detrimental effects on blood vessels, including those in the kidneys. Quitting smoking can significantly reduce the risk of kidney damage.
- Limit Alcohol Consumption: Excessive alcohol intake can contribute to high blood pressure and liver disease, both of which impact kidney health. Moderation is key.
